Sewer Drain Cleaning in West Palm Beach, FL

Sewer drain cleaning services involve clearing blockages and buildup within the main sewer lines that connect a property to the municipal system or private septic tank. This service is commonly requested for issues such as slow drains, foul odors, or backups in sinks, toilets, and floor drains. Projects can range from routine maintenance to resolve minor clogs, to more extensive cleaning of entire sewer lines to prevent future problems. Homeowners should understand that these services typically require specialized equipment to effectively remove debris, grease, or tree roots that may obstruct flow.

Before requesting sewer drain cleaning, property owners often want to know about the signs indicating a blockage, the scope of the work needed, and how the process might impact daily activities. It’s also helpful to understand the importance of regular cleaning to prevent costly repairs or property damage caused by sewer backups. Clear communication about the specific issues experienced and any recent plumbing work can assist in determining the most appropriate approach for maintaining a healthy and functional sewer system.

Project Types

Common Sewer Drain Cleaning Jobs

Residential sewer drain cleaning - removes blockages to restore proper flow in home drains.

Main sewer line clearing - addresses deep clogs that affect entire property drainage systems.

Kitchen drain cleaning - clears grease, food debris, and buildup in kitchen pipes to prevent backups.

Bathroom drain cleaning - eliminates hair, soap scum, and mineral deposits causing slow drains.

Storm drain cleaning - prevents flooding and water backup by clearing outdoor drainage systems.

Drain maintenance services - helps prevent future clogs through regular inspection and cleaning.

FAQ

Sewer Drain Cleaning Questions

What causes sewer drains to clog? Common causes include grease buildup, hair, soap scum, and foreign objects that block the pipes.

How can I tell if my sewer drain is clogged? Signs include slow draining fixtures, gurgling sounds, or foul odors coming from drains.

Is sewer drain cleaning safe for my plumbing? Yes, professional cleaning uses methods that effectively clear blockages without damaging pipes.

How often should sewer drains be cleaned? Regular maintenance is recommended every 1 to 2 years, depending on usage and property conditions.
